Congressman Rick W. Allen (GA-12) has announced internship opportunities in his Washington, D.C. office for the upcoming spring semester.
“Our internship program gives young professionals the opportunity to learn firsthand about the legislative process while helping serve our constituents in Georgia’s 12th District,” said Allen in a press release.
This opportunity is for college students and young professionals interested in learning more about how the U.S. government legislative process works. Candidates will have multiple responsibilities such as answering phone calls, legislative writing, attending policy briefings and much more.
The internship will provide a great learning experience for those interested to learn how to network with individuals and a possibility to learn earn school credit.
“An internship is a great way to network and build skills that help equip our future workforce as they begin their professional careers,” Allen said. Participants are encouraged to apply no later than Friday, Nov. 12. Application information can be found on Allen’s website.
